Hilbert scheme of smooth curves of degree sixteen in $\mathbb{P}^5$
Abstract
We denote by $\mathcal{H}_{d,g,r}$ the Hilbert scheme of smooth curves, which is the union of components whose general point corresponds to a smooth irreducible and non-degenerate curve of degree $d$ and genus $g$ in $\mathbb{P}^r$. In this article, we study $\mathcal{H}_{16,g,5}$ for almost every possible genus $g$ and chasing after its irreducibility. We also study the natural moduli map $\mathcal{H}_{d,g,5}\stackrel{\mu}{\to}\mathcal{M}_g$ and several key properties such as gonality of a general element as well as characterizing smooth elements in each component.
